Calculate space complexity online
http://www.lizard.ws/ WebJan 30, 2024 · The amount of memory required by the algorithm to solve given problem is called space complexity of the algorithm. The space complexity of an algorithm quantifies … Online algorithm for checking palindrome in a stream; Print all palindromic partitions … Implement two stacks in an array by Dividing the space into two halves: The … The space required for the 2D array is nm integers. The program also uses a … The space Complexity of an algorithm is the total space taken by the algorithm with … Time complexity: O(n) Auxiliary Space: O(n) Working: Diagram of factorial Recursion … In our previous articles on Analysis of Algorithms, we had discussed … Components of a Graph. Vertices: Vertices are the fundamental units of the graph. … Calculate square of a number without using *, / and pow() Copy set bits in a range; … Typically have less time complexity. Greedy algorithms can be used for optimization … Efficiently uses cache memory without occupying much space; Reduces time …
Calculate space complexity online
Did you know?
WebNov 30, 2024 · 6. Calculating time complexity in Python is very easy by comparing the time it takes to run an algorithm vs the size of the input. We can do something like: import time start = time.time () end = time.time () time_n = end - start. By graphing time_n vs input_n, we can observe whether the time ... WebA method that requires an array of n elements has a linear space complexity of O (n). Computations using a matrix of size m*n have a space complexity of O (m*n). If a k-dimensional array is used, where each dimension is n, then the algorithm has a space complexity of O (n^k). If you store an entire tree in a program and the tree has a …
WebMay 28, 2024 · The solution for “space complexity calculator online space complexity calculator online space complexity calculator online space complexity calculator … WebSimilarly, Space complexity of an algorithm quantifies the amount of space or memory taken by an algorithm to run as a function of the length of the input. Time and space complexity depends on lots of things like …
WebJul 28, 2024 · Maxwell Harvey Croy. 168 Followers. Music Fanatic, Software Engineer, and Cheeseburger Enthusiast. I enjoy writing about music I like, programming, and other … WebMar 29, 2024 · c = a; it will take 1 unit time. a = b; it will also take 1 unit time. similarly, b = c will take 1 unit time. adding all the above units, it will be t (n) = 3. Here, 3 is constant and the degree ...
WebAug 2, 2024 · array – the function’s only argument – the space taken by the array is equal 4 n bytes where n is the length of the array. The total space needed for this algorithm to …
WebLizard is a free open source tool that analyse the complexity of your source code right away supporting many programming languages, without any extra setup. It also does … how to open yaml file in pythonWebtime complexity calculator online. int func (int n) count=0 lv=n while (lv > 0) inner_lv=0 while (inner_lv < lv) inner_lv++ count+=1 lv/=2 return count. time complexity calculator … how to open yaml file in swaggerWebJan 12, 2024 · The method to calculate the actual space complexity is shown below. In the above program, 3 integer variables are used. The size of the integer data type is 2 or 4 bytes which depends on the compiler. Now, lets assume the size as 4 bytes. So, the total space occupied by the above-given program is 4 * 3 = 12 bytes. mvn corpsWebMay 12, 2015 · The space complexity of an algorithm or data structure is the maximum amount of space used at any one time, ignoring the space used by the input to the … mvn command to run applicationWebMar 8, 2015 · Since the algorithm is using memoization, time and space complexity is linear O (n). Usually time complexity involves accounting comparison operations on data, which are missing in this case (the only real comparison operation is the bound check), so the linear complexity is give by the F [i-1]+F [i-2] operation. Share. mvn compile checkstyleWebNov 9, 2024 · Support Simple Snippets by Donations -Google Pay UPI ID - tanmaysakpal11@okiciciPayPal - paypal.me/tanmaysakpal11-----... how to open yandere simulator debugWebBig-O Calculator is an online tool that helps you compute the complexity domination of two algorithms. It conveys the rate of growth or decline of a function. The Big-O … mvn compile assembly:single